hasAllowedCountries
public final boolean hasAllowedCountries()For responses, this returns true if the service returned a value for the AllowedCountries property. This DOES NOT check that the value is non-empty (for which, you should check theisEmpty()
method on the property). This is useful because the SDK will never return a null collection or map, but you may need to differentiate between the service returning nothing (or null) and the service returning an empty collection or map. For requests, this returns true if a value for the property was specified in the request builder, and false if a value was not specified. -
allowedCountries
A list of country codes that control geoblocking restriction. Allowed values are the officially assigned 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 codes. Default: All countries (an empty array).
Attempts to modify the collection returned by this method will result in an UnsupportedOperationException.
This method will never return null. If you would like to know whether the service returned this field (so that you can differentiate between null and empty), you can use the
hasAllowedCountries()
method.- Returns:
- A list of country codes that control geoblocking restriction. Allowed values are the officially assigned 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 codes. Default: All countries (an empty array).

hasAllowedOrigins
public final boolean hasAllowedOrigins()For responses, this returns true if the service returned a value for the AllowedOrigins property. This DOES NOT check that the value is non-empty (for which, you should check theisEmpty()
method on the property). This is useful because the SDK will never return a null collection or map, but you may need to differentiate between the service returning nothing (or null) and the service returning an empty collection or map. For requests, this returns true if a value for the property was specified in the request builder, and false if a value was not specified. -
allowedOrigins
A list of origin sites that control CORS restriction. Allowed values are the same as valid values of the Origin header defined at https://developer.mozilla .org/en-US/docs/Web/HTTP/Headers/Origin. Default: All origins (an empty array).
Attempts to modify the collection returned by this method will result in an UnsupportedOperationException.
This method will never return null. If you would like to know whether the service returned this field (so that you can differentiate between null and empty), you can use the
hasAllowedOrigins()
method.- Returns:
- A list of origin sites that control CORS restriction. Allowed values are the same as valid values of the Origin header defined at https: //develop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/HTTP/Headers/Origin. Default: All origins (an empty array).

tags
Array of 1-50 maps, each of the form
string:string (key:value)
. See Tagging Amazon Web Services Resources for more information, including restrictions that apply to tags and "Tag naming limits and requirements"; Amazon IVS has no service-specific constraints beyond what is documented there.Attempts to modify the collection returned by this method will result in an UnsupportedOperationException.
